2.2 Power Supply Unit

The power supply unit consists of an AC filter circuit, a low voltage power supply circuit, a high voltage power supply
circuit, heater drive circuit, and photosensors.
(1) Low voltage power supply circuit
This circuit generates the following voltages.
Output voltage
Use
+5 V
Logic circuit supply voltage
+30 V
Motor and fan drive voltage and source voltage for high-voltage supply
+8 V
Reset circuit, RS232C Line voltage
-8 V
RS232C Line voltage
+3.8 V
LED HEAD supply voltage
(2) High voltage power supply circuit
This circuit generates the following voltages necessary for electro-photographic processing from +30 V according to
the control sequence from the control board. When cover open state is detected, +30 V supply is automatically
interrupted to stop the supply of all the high-voltage outputs.

(3) Photosensor
The photosensor mounted on this power supply unit supervises the paper running state during printing.
